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
89415942 9064830 86222 29964050
81782 838048
81782 838048
801 5735 472035750
All about undefined
Interested in learning more?
81782 838048
801 5735 472035750
See more
107309254 7954380 0869116
344084 91197369 68
See more
545183922 28101330316
925 504 558822648
See more